My class consists of a series of Yin poses aimed at increasing circulation in the joints, followed by a set of restorative poses supported by props that enable the body to restore its natural ability to relax. It elevates the parasympathetic system of the body, and allows the student to renew, relax and heal. Postures are held passively for several minutes(2-5) while relaxing the muscles and basking in stillness. Props are encouraged to ensure you have a relaxing and supported practice. A beautiful way to bring quiet to the mind and a sense of lightness to the body.
